4. What is the distance from the X axis to (7,-2)? 
<pre>
We draw a line straight to the X axis from (7,-2)

The line is 2 units long, so the distance to the X-axis is 2.
</pre>
From the Y axis? 
<pre>
We draw a line straight to the Y axis from (7,-2)

The line is 7 units long, so the distance to the Y-axis is 7.
